It was a first for Germany. One of the contestants in Miss Germany, Büsra Sayed, a 27-year-old businesswoman with immigrant roots who was born in Osnabrück and lives in Berlin, recently made it to the finals of the competition. In a pageant that is increasingly focusing on the “personality” of the contestants rather than their physical beauty, she managed to sell her story of how she herself wears and successfully sells Muslim hijabs.
